2.4.2

2026-07-29

Maintenance release for the 2.x line, fixing five issues reported against the Docker images. Recommended for all self-hosted 2.x installs.

Containers failing to start on mounted volumes

The entrypoint now recreates storage/framework, storage/logs and storage/app when a volume is missing them, instead of leaving the app to die with Please provide a valid cache path. Docker seeds a named volume only once, when it is empty, so a volume created by an older image never gained those directories on its own.

It also no longer aborts on a chown it has no permission to make — a single file owned by your host user was previously enough to stop the container booting. If a mount genuinely is not writable, startup now says so and names the fix rather than failing later with a stack trace.

Fixes docker#75, docker#69; improves docker#77 and docker#63.

The application timezone was ignored

APP_TIMEZONE had no effect at all, so recurring invoices and scheduled tasks always ran on UTC no matter what you configured. Setting TIMEZONE on the container now works as documented.

Behaviour change: if you have been setting TIMEZONE expecting it to work, your schedules will move to that timezone after upgrading. Fixes docker#64.

Setup wizard blank on MariaDB

A fresh install using the shipped docker-compose.mysql.yml could not get past the database step, because that file sets DB_CONNECTION=mariadb and the wizard had no form for it. Fixes docker#79.

Gotenberg on a private network

The SSRF guard added in 2.4.0 rejected http://pdf:3000 — its own shipped default — which made the standard sidecar setup impossible to configure. Name the host you trust to permit it, and only it:

GOTENBERG_ALLOWED_PRIVATE_HOST=http://pdf:3000

Every other private address stays blocked, so the setting cannot be repointed at an internal service. Fixes #688.

PHP 8.5 compatibility

PDO::MYSQL_ATTR_SSL_CA is deprecated in PHP 8.5; the correct constant is now resolved per version. No change on PHP 8.4.


Docker: invoiceshelf/invoiceshelf:2.4.2 (also :latest, :2, :2.4).
